
Eight basketball federations sent their best young athletes to Slovenj Gradec to compete for the U14 title. Bosnia and Herzegovina, Bulgaria, Croatia, Hungary, Poland, Romania, Slovakia, and the host nation, Slovenia, brought plenty of energy, talent, and competitive spirit to the court.

The U14 Slovenia Ball tournament also offers young referees a valuable opportunity to officiate international games and gain experience on the international stage. The Basketball Federation of Slovenia invites its most promising young officials, selected based on their performance at a refereeing camp in Postojna, highlighting the tournament’s commitment to developing all aspects of youth basketball.
